- Notifications
You must be signed in to change notification settings - Fork3.5k
Mobile UI elements for Vue.js
License
NotificationsYou must be signed in to change notification settings
ElemeFE/mint-ui
Folders and files
Name | Name | Last commit message | Last commit date | |
---|---|---|---|---|
Repository files navigation
Mobile UI elements forVue 2.0
npm i mint-ui -S# for Vue 1.xnpm i mint-ui@1 -S
Import all components.
importVuefrom'vue';importMintfrom'mint-ui';import'mint-ui/lib/style.css';Vue.use(Mint);
Or import specified component. (Usebabel-plugin-component)
import{Cell,Checklist}from'mint-ui';Vue.component(Cell.name,Cell);Vue.component(Checklist.name,Checklist);
Equals to
importVuefrom'vue';importMintfrom'mint-ui';import'mint-ui/lib/style.css';Vue.use(Mint);// import specified componentimportMtRadiofrom'mint-ui/lib/radio';import'mint-ui/lib/radio/style.css';Vue.component(MtRadio.name,MtRadio);
- Auto import css file
- Modular import component
Installation
npm i babel-plugin-component -D
Usage
.babelrc
{"plugins": ["other-plugin", ["component", [ {"libraryName":"mint-ui","style":true } ]]]}
RawGit
- https://cdn.rawgit.com/ElemeFE/mint-ui/master/lib/index.js
- https://cdn.rawgit.com/ElemeFE/mint-ui/master/lib/style.css
NPMCDN
npm run dev
Please make sure to read theContributing Guide before making a pull request.
MIT
About
Mobile UI elements for Vue.js
Topics
Resources
License
Uh oh!
There was an error while loading.Please reload this page.
Stars
Watchers
Forks
Packages0
No packages published